Interior - Front Seat Backrest Noise
Noises from backrest frame

Complaint:
Noise complaints when load on backrest frame changes.
Affects the driver and front passenger seats.
Also perform the remedial action if you are performing work on
- Backrest frame (91013),
- Backrest cover (91A15, 91N15) or
- Head restraint guide rail (91A33, 91N33).
The actions must always be performed if the backrest frame is exposed to avoid follow-up repairs.
Attachments
Cause:
1. Affects all vehicles (see Figures 1, 2, 3).
1. At low temperatures (- C°), natural vibrations of the lordosis basket can result in damage to the guide wire when a person sits down in the seat.
2. Only affects vehicles produced up to September 05 (see Figure 4).
2. The Pulmaflex mat rubs on the attachment points on the backrest frame (2 attachment points on the right and 2 on the left).
3. Affects model series CL203 and 209 (see Figures 5, 6) Relative movement can produce noise problems at the bottom of the backrest.
4. Affects all vehicles of model series 211 and 219 (see Figure 7)
Noises may occur in the backrest under load due to the incorrect positioning of the circlip.
